Why Choose Timber for Your Conservatory?

Timber is a popular choice for conservatories due to its aesthetic appeal and sustainability. It brings a touch of nature into your home, creating a warm and inviting atmosphere. Timber framed conservatories are known for their durability and energy efficiency, making them an excellent investment for any homeowner.

Aesthetic Appeal

We find that one of the primary reasons homeowners choose timber for their conservatories is its natural beauty. Timber frames can be customised to match the existing style of a home, whether it’s traditional or contemporary. The natural grain and texture of the wood add character and charm, enhancing the overall look of a property.

Benefits of a Timber Framed Conservatory

Investing in a timber framed conservatory offers numerous benefits, from increased living space to enhanced property value.

Extra Living Space

A conservatory provides additional living space that can be used for a variety of purposes. Whether you need a home office, a playroom for the kids, or a relaxing space to unwind, a timber framed conservatory offers a versatile solution. The natural light that floods the space creates a bright and airy environment, perfect for any use.

Energy Efficiency

Timber is an excellent insulator, helping to keep your conservatory warm in the winter and cool in the summer. This energy efficiency reduces the need for artificial heating and cooling, leading to lower energy bills. Additionally, our conservatories are designed with double glazing and high-quality seals to further enhance thermal performance.

Maintenance and Care

Maintaining a timber framed conservatory is relatively straightforward. Regular cleaning and occasional treatment with wood preservatives will keep the timber looking its best and protect it from the elements.
